Understanding Mobility Scooters

Mobility scooters are electrically powered devices designed for individuals with limited mobility. They supply a method of transport for individuals who may have difficulty walking but still want to keep their independence. They can be found in numerous styles and features to deal with a vast array of needs.

Kinds Of Mobility Scooters

Mobility scooters can usually be classified into three main types:

TypeDescriptionBest For
Compact ScootersThese are small and lightweight, ideal for indoors and short journeys.Users with restricted storage space or those who travel typically.
Mid-size ScootersA balance in between portability and stability, suitable for both indoor and outdoor usage.Those who require to cover a variety of surfaces.
Sturdy ScootersBig and robust, designed for rugged outside use and much heavier individuals.Users requiring additional weight capability or going off-road.

Crucial Considerations When Buying a Mobility Scooter

When buying a mobility scooter, numerous factors to consider can help ensure that you select the right model:

  1. Assess Individual Needs:

    • Mobility level: Consider how much help the person will need.
    • Variety of use: Determine where the scooter will mainly be utilized (inside your home, outdoors, on rough surfaces, and so on).
  2. Test Drive:

    • Always test drive numerous designs to find an ideal fit. Pay attention to convenience, ease of steering, and the scooter's responsiveness.
  3. Review Safety Features:

    • Look for scooters with sufficient security features like lights, indications, and anti-tip styles.
  4. Examine Warranty and Service Options:

    • A trustworthy guarantee and available service alternatives are essential for long-lasting usage.

FAQs about Mobility Scooters

1. How fast do mobility scooters go?Mobility scooters normally have speeds ranging from 4 to 8 miles per hour, with the majority of developed for security rather than high-speed travel. 2. Exist weight restrictions on mobility scooters?Yes, mobility

scooters feature specific weight limitations, often ranging from
250 lbs to over 500 lbs, depending on the model. 3. Can mobility scooters be used indoors?Certain models, particularly compact scooters, are specifically designed get more info for

indoor usage and are easier to steer in tight areas. 4. How frequently do the batteries require to be replaced?Battery life can vary based upon use, but typically, with proper care, batteries may last between 1 to 3 years before requiring replacement
